java获取当前时间戳话题讨论。解读java获取当前时间戳知识,想了解学习java获取当前时间戳,请参与java获取当前时间戳话题讨论。
java获取当前时间戳话题已于 2025-06-20 00:56:05 更新
Java获取当前时间戳:在Java中,可以使用System.currentTimeMillis()方法来获取当前时间的时间戳(以毫秒为单位)。这个时间戳表示从1970年1月1日00:00:00 GMT开始到现在的毫秒数。如果需要以秒为单位的时间戳,可以将毫秒数除以1000。例如:long timestamp = System.currentTimeMillis() / 1000;。Pytho...
1. 利用`System.currentTimeMillis()`方法 2. 通过`Calendar.getInstance().getTimeInMillis()`获取日历实例时间毫秒值 3. 再次调用`System.currentTimeMillis()`方法 对于10位时间戳,只需将13位时间戳除以1000即可:1. `System.currentTimeMillis()`结果除以1000 2. `Calendar.getInstance().getTime...
获取13位时间戳:使用System.currentTimeMillis方法,该方法返回从1970年1月1日0点0分0秒至今的毫秒数。示例代码如下:javalong timestamp = System.currentTimeMillis;得到的时间戳是一个13位整数。 获取10位时间戳:为了获取以秒为单位的10位时间戳,可以将System.currentTimeMillis返回的时间戳除以1000...
在Java中,获取当前Unix时间戳的方法是使用Java DateTime类。具体代码如下:logger.debug("Current DateTime in milliseconds - [{}]", new DateTime().getMillis());运行上述代码后,会输出当前日期时间对应的毫秒数,即从1970年1月1日0时0分0秒开始计算的毫秒数。例如输出可能为:"1603998111331"。...
在Java中获取14位时间戳可以使用System.currentTimeMillis()方法,该方法返回当前系统时间的毫秒数。一般情况下,13位时间戳已经足够使用,但如果需要获取更精确的时间戳则可以通过以下方法将13位时间戳转换为14位时间戳:点击学习大厂名师精品课```javalongcurrentTimeMillis=System.currentTimeMillis();//将...
首先,我们通过System.currentTimeMillis()方法获取当前时间的时间戳。这将返回从1970年1月1日0点0分0秒(即Unix纪元)至今的毫秒数。例如:java long timestamp = System.currentTimeMillis();得到的时间戳为13位整数,表示时间从Unix纪元起至今的毫秒数。例如,时间戳1626815819表示的是2021年6月15日...
在Java中获取当前日期的方法多种多样,但最直接的莫过于使用Date类。例如,你可以这样写:Date d = new Date();这段代码创建了一个Date对象,代表当前时间。然而,这种方式仅仅获取了一个时间戳,对于大多数实际应用来说,这可能还不够直观。为了更清晰地展示日期和时间,我们可以使用SimpleDateFormat类...
Java有System.currentTimeMillis()和System.nanoTime()两种获取时间戳的方法。关于它们的性能,网上存在一些片面描述,本文将提供一个简明的答案。这两个方法的性能差异主要取决于操作系统。在Windows系统下,System.currentTimeMillis()比System.nanoTime()更快,因为前者通过缓存变量提供,而后者需从硬件底层...
使用Period difference = Period.between计算日期间差距,如月数。获取时间戳:使用Instant timestamp = Instant.now获取当前时间戳。日期格式化:使用Instant.now.atZone).format)格式化日期。额外实践示例:时间加减:使用LocalTime.now.plusHours或LocalDateTime.now.minusDays进行时间加减。获取当前时间:使用Local...
PHP 的 time() 函数返回的结果是 Unix 时间戳,值的单位是秒;Java 中 System.currentTimeMillis() 返回的结果,值的单位是毫秒。那么很容易就知道,除以 1000 就行了嘛:int seconds = System.currentTimeMillis() / 1000;